Marshal Alhemitz, she was one of Leona’s closest friends.

 

Beside Marshal was Lady Volan Palmarnia, and the same applied to her.

 

Leona, Marshal, Volan. This trio used to make Eshika, the former, tremble with fear.

 

The fateful encounter began when Eshika got into trouble for giving significant gifts to the three on Leona’s first birthday after her marriage.

 

“Giving a blue pearl as a gift, do you know what that means?”

 

“I… I… In the Prifhartz region, a blue pearl symbolizes beauty and longevity….”

 

“Now I understand why Duchess Klaus is disappointed. You need a lot of education, my lady.”

 

In Terres, a blue pearl meant ‘jealousy.’

 

Leona temporarily employed Marshal and Volan for Eshika’s education.

 

But it wasn’t education, it was closer to torment.

 

“It’s too cold. Please let me go inside…!” she begged pleadingly.

 

“Oh, as the Duchess, you can’t even enter a room properly?”

 

Marshal, who practiced the correct posture, wore a thick fur coat, while Eshika, in almost sleepwear, was trained for hours to walk outside while it was snowing.

 

“I’m hungry. If you could give me a bit more…” she begged again. 

 

She did not eat for the whole day because there was no food. 

 

“Maintaining a good figure is a basic etiquette for a noble lady. Your mother, who is practically a commoner, probably never received such education.”

 

Volan, who had a waist twice the size of Eshika’s and survived each day with a bread the size of a thumb, was forced to extend her life.

 

It was evident who the head tormentors were.

 

Leona Klaus, the Duchess of Klaus.

 

In the early days of marriage, Eshika lost the will to rebel against their torment.

 

If she didn’t do as they said, cruel punishments followed…

 

To survive, she had to do as ordered.

 

“Now, it’s somewhat tolerable.”

 

Marshal and Volan laughed mockingly with these words during the last lesson.

 

“Still doesn’t suit Klaus. Hohohoho!”

 

Eshika’s once lively cheeks became rough, and dark shadows appeared under her eyes.

 

When the lively appearance of the young Duchess disappeared completely, they ended their education.

 

Even after that, the two women occasionally came to the Duchy to meet Leona. On days when their shadows were visible, Eshika trembled in her room.

 

“…”

 

Her face turned pale as she pulled the blanket up. This would be Eshika Klaus’s last face…

 

But to Marshal, Eshika looked different today.

 

With a dignified and confident face, she met their eyes without avoiding them.

 

Volan also raised an eyebrow at Eshika’s unshrinking appearance.

 

“I came to congratulate Count Alhemitz’s imperial medal on behalf of the Duchess.”

 

And with a nonchalant, indifferent voice.

 

‘What is this?’

 

Marshal frowned slightly, pondering for a moment about this disconcerting feeling.

 

When she heard that Eshika was coming instead, she had some expectations of how frightened that woman would be.
